Allocating objects When cloning or restoring an image, the source and target can be linked differently. Source is the name for a drive or disk that is being restored from an image or that has been used as the base for cloning. Terminology • Disk: A hard disk or disk in general that contains one or more drives. • Area: An area on a disk. It may be empty, contain disk information (MBR, GPT, LDM) or belong to a drive. • Drive: A partition or a volume that is found on one or more hard disks. Source and target may be linked in the following combinations: link from to 1. Source disk Target disk 2. Source disk Target drive 3. Source disk Target area 4. Source drive(s) Target disk(s) 5. Source drive Target drive 6. Source drive Target area(s) 7. Source area(s) Target disk 8. Source area Target drive 9. Source area Target area O&O DiskImage-94
